Who can be Baptised
We welcome all people of all ages to baptism, from babies and children to teenagers and adults. Baptism marks the beginning of believing in God’s promise and understandings made by the candidates, parents and godparents, implying that they take seriously the promises being made
Godparents
When arranging a baptism, you will be asked to choose godparents, trusted people who will support and encourage them in their faith as they grow. Godparents are required themselves to be baptised and ideally church members. Adults being baptised often choose a sponsor instead, someone to encourage their faith journey.
